Step 2: Choose the Right Battery
Once you have determined the battery size, the next step is to choose the right battery. The most common batteries used for solar energy storage are deep-cycle batteries. These batteries are designed to discharge energy slowly and deeply, making them perfect for solar power.
There are different types of deep-cycle batteries to choose from, including lead-acid batteries, lithium-ion batteries, and gel batteries. Before choosing a battery, consider its lifespan, capacity, and cost.
Step 3: Install a Charge Controller
A charge controller is an important component in connecting solar panels to batteries. It regulates the amount of energy that flows from the solar panels to the batteries, preventing overcharging and damage to the battery.
There are two types of charge controllers: PWM (Pulse Width Modulation) and MPPT (Maximum Power Point Tracking). PWM charge controllers are cheaper and simpler, while MPPT charge controllers are more efficient and can extract more energy from the solar panels.
Step 4: Connect the Solar Panels
After installing the charge controller, the next step is to connect the solar panels to the charge controller. Solar panels come with positive and negative wires that should be connected to the corresponding terminals on the charge controller.
It is important to connect the solar panels in series or parallel, depending on the voltage of the battery. For example, if you have two 12-volt solar panels and a 24-volt battery, connect them in series to get a total voltage of 24 volts.
Step 5: Connect the Battery
The final step is to connect the battery to the charge controller. The battery should be connected to the battery terminals on the charge controller. The positive wire should be connected to the positive terminal, while the negative wire should be connected to the negative terminal.
It is important to ensure that the polarity is correct when connecting the battery. Connecting the battery with the wrong polarity can damage the battery and the entire system.
